I am hoping you guys can give me some help!. my brakes are soft, no panic brakes!!!!! what am I missing??. Ive bleed them off several times, no change, Ive exchanged the master cylinder no change. the truck has disk on the front and drum on the back. anyone else have this problem ?

Did you bench bleed the MC when you put it on? Is it losing fluid, like a bleeder screw or a line is loose? Wheel cylinders?

It's a stretch but what about the rubber hoses going fron the frame to the calipers and axel? They can soften and flex over time...
